Summary:

The Oregon City School District 62 consists of 13 schools, including 7 elementary schools, 2 middle schools, 3 high schools, and 1 alternative school. The district as a whole is ranked 32 out of 140 districts in Oregon and is rated 4 out of 5 stars by SchoolDigger.

A few schools stand out in the district. John McLoughlin Elementary School ranks 145 out of 706 elementary schools in Oregon and is rated 4 out of 5 stars, with strong test scores. Springwater Environmental Sciences School, a charter elementary/middle school, also ranks 211 out of 706 elementary schools and has particularly high test scores. Additionally, Clackamas Academy of Industrial Sciences, a charter high school, ranks 103 out of 270 high schools in Oregon and has a strong 81.8% four-year graduation rate.

However, the district also faces some challenges. The average four-year graduation rate across the high schools is 81.8%, and the chronic absenteeism rate is quite high at 34.3%. There is also a significant achievement gap between the highest and lowest performing schools, with a difference of over 30 percentage points in proficiency rates for some grade levels and subjects. While the district as a whole is performing above the state average in many areas, addressing chronic absenteeism and the achievement gap should be key priorities moving forward.
